Waiting Too Long to File a Claim

One of the most significant blunders individuals make is procrastinating when it comes to filing a claim. Insurance policies in Florida typically have strict deadlines for reporting damages or incidents. Waiting too long can result in your claim being denied outright, leaving you with no recourse. The key here is prompt action.

Failing to Document Damage

Proper documentation is the cornerstone of a successful insurance claim. Taking clear photographs and videos of the damage is paramount. Ensure you capture every angle and detail. Additionally, maintain detailed records of personal property losses, including receipts and purchase dates.

Not Reading Your Policy Thoroughly

Before filing a claim, carefully review your insurance policy. Understanding your coverage, exclusions, and limitations is critical. Failing to do so can lead to misunderstandings and disputes with your insurer later on.

Neglecting to Report All Damage

Sometimes, people tend to overlook minor damages, thinking they’re not worth reporting. However, it’s crucial to report all damages, no matter how small they may seem. Minor issues can worsen over time, leading to costly repairs that may not be covered if not initially reported.

Giving a Recorded Statement Without Legal Guidance

Insurance companies often request recorded statements, and many policyholders comply without realizing the potential consequences. It’s wise to consult with an attorney or an experienced insurance adjuster before providing a recorded statement. This precaution ensures that your words do not inadvertently harm your claim.

Discarding Damaged Property Prematurely

Hold onto damaged items until your claim is fully settled. The adjuster needs to inspect and assess the damage accurately. Discarding damaged property prematurely can lead to disputes and difficulties in proving your losses.

Accepting the First Settlement Offer

Insurance companies may offer an initial settlement quickly to expedite the claim process. However, accepting the first offer without proper evaluation can be a costly mistake. Consult with professionals to ensure you’re being offered a fair and equitable settlement that fully covers your losses.

Failing to Maintain Communication

Effective communication with your insurance company and adjuster is essential throughout the claims process. Promptly respond to requests for information or documentation to prevent unnecessary delays. Maintaining a cooperative and transparent line of communication can help facilitate a smoother claims experience.
